Job Description

The United Nations Environment Programme (UN Environment) is the leading global environmental authority that sets the world’s environmental agenda, promotes the coherent implementation of the environmental dimension of sustainable development within the United Nations system and serves as an authoritative advocate for the environment.

Responsibilities

  • Under the direct supervision of the Programme Management Officer, MIKE, and the overall guidance of the MIKE Coordinator, the intern will assist in the planning, researching, production, and release of communications and multimedia materials on a broad range of wildlife conservation topics, with a focus on the Monitoring of the Illegal Killing of Elephants (MIKE) program.
  • The activities will have a focus on communications and social media with graphics/image development work and may include, among other related tasks:
  • Social media content drafting
  • Web and digital communications
  • Photo and video editing & production
  • Designing outreach materials such as factsheets, presentations, etc.
  • Support to the Geneva communications team

Qualifications/special skills

  • Applicants to the UN Internship Programme are not required to have professional work experience.
  • Academic background and experience in communication, visual arts, environmental science, or other relevant areas (including social media, web development/management) required.
  • Experience with graphic design software applications, such as the Adobe content creation suite, Canva, or similar, knowledge of website content management systems (e.g., Drupal) is desirable.
